The Little Book of the Sommelier, written by Gwilherm de Cerval and illustrated by Jean André, is published by Marabout. This knowledgeable and unpretentious guide is ideal for all wine lovers.
« I'm afraid of saying something stupid ». Few people dare to speak about what they are tasting, but for Gwilherm de Cerval, that's not what's important. The main thing is the moment, the friends, and the pleasure! Follow this young sommelier, a lover of the French vineyard and its professions, on a poetic and quirky journey through the regions, grape varieties, their colors, flavors, and French epicureanism. A knowledgeable and unpretentious book, richly illustrated with maps and drawings by Jean André.
